
Chris and Christina Dunyon of SinBin BBQ are a Utah-based husband-and-wife team who have spent the last 4 years chasing their passion for competition barbecue in SCA, the World Food Championships, BBQ Backyard, and KCBS. What started as a backyard hobby quickly grew into a shared adventure. In the SCA, Chris has earned Golden Tickets in steak and Christina in ancillaries, and together they’ve been honored to qualify and compete at the SCA World Championships. At the World Food Championships, Christina’s 2nd place finish in Taste of America and Rookie of the Year award opened the door to 2024 and 2025 appearances, with Chris proudly serving as her sous chef. Their journey began in backyard BBQ contests, where they worked hard and were humbled to win their way into the KCBS Master Series in just 1.5 years. Since then, they’ve traveled across Utah, Arizona, Nevada, Wyoming, Idaho, and Oregon, grateful to hear their names called at every KCBS contest this season, including earning 2 Reserved Grand Champions and 2 coveted 700 Club scores. Off the circuit, Chris works as a master electrician, Christina manages a school kitchen, and together they raise their blended family of 8 kids—always thankful for the chance to cook, compete, and share great BBQ with others.
